Default Headphone Amplifier Sound Distorted

Mac Pro (2013) running macOS 10.13 (17A405)
Reaper 5.52 OS X 64-bit
Hauptwerk 4.21
Headphone Amplifier FiiO E10K Olympus 2

I am using Reaper along with the Hauptwerk Virtual Organ software.

The problem occurred after I switched from a MacBook Pro to a Mac Pro (2013). It is hard to describe. The output sent to the headphone amplifier via USB is chopped. The output sounds like tok-tok-tok-tok. In between the toks the sound seems to be normal. The frequency of the toks is greater than one per second. When I route the sound from Reaper to the built-in Mac Pro headphone connector audio is okay.

I tried to record the problem with Reaper, but the recording sounds correct. It seems to be an issue at the output side.

Any ideas, what could be wrong?
